Lotus root is rich in protein, vitamins and minerals. It is a good food for invigorating stomach and spleen in autumn. If you want lotus root to have the effects of nourishing stomach and yin, strengthening spleen and benefiting qi, you must process it well. This is because although the lotus root can be eaten raw or cooked, the raw lotus root is cold and will hurt the spleen and stomach. However, if cooked and eaten, it is beneficial to the spleen and stomach, and has the effects of nourishing the stomach and yin, nourishing the blood and stopping diarrhea.
Radish is very beneficial to human body, and autumn is the season when radish matures. Eating radish in autumn can eliminate phlegm, relieve cough and detoxify. Chinese medicine believes that radish is cool and sweet. When it enters the lung and stomach meridians, it can eliminate food stagnation, eliminate phlegm and heat, ventilate the lower qi, and detoxify. It is used for food retention, fullness, and dysuria. If you eat too much big fish and meat, you can eat a little radish, which has a good effect on promoting digestion.
